Bouygues Energies & Services has an exciting opportunity for an experienced Maintenance Assistant to join our FM team providing maintenance to our client, Merseyside Fire and Rescue Service.  This is a mobile role covering various locations across Merseyside which is managed from our Bootle Helpdesk.  Company van provided.  Working hours are 8am-4.30pm, Mon-Fri.  Please note there will be a requirement to participate in overtime work from time to time as necessary to meet the requirements of the service.

The role:

·         Reporting to the M & E Supervisor
·         To respond promptly and efficiently to breakdowns
·         To integrate and communicate effectively with contractors and electrical, mechanical and building services staff
·         Basic fabric handy person skills required
·         Work alone with minimum supervision or within a team to carry out routine maintenance, repair, and cleaning activity across the estate
·         Carry out works in line with requests sent via PDA/mobile devices (CAFM system)
·         Be responsible for monthly lift safety checks as required
·         Required to carry out L8 monthly water tap temperature monitoring including low usage and servicing of thermostatic mixing valves
·         To carry out general duties including support by manual labour for relocations and moves, tidying and cleaning Estates areas and Plant rooms.
·         Responsible for checking all lift comms, refuge points, disabled alarms and deaf alerters
·         Requirement to attend training programmes as necessary to meet contract requirements and for self-development purposes.
·         Working hours are 37.5 hours per week, Monday to Friday, 8am – 4.30pm with 1 hour unpaid lunch break plus participation in the on call rota


The person:

Experience in a similar role and current driving licence are essential as company vehicle will be provided to travel between sites as per needs of the service
Must be able to pass relevant vetting levels for the client in question
Good customer care and people skills
Able to work unsupervised 
Basic Handyman skills
Knowledge of Health and Safety procedures
Able to obtain Merseyside Police level III clearance (CRB)
